- 09 Apr
8:00 PM
- 10 Apr
8:00 PM
- 11 Apr
8:00 PM
- 12 Apr
8:00 PM - Match 4M.Chinnaswamy Stadium, BengaluruRoyal Challengers vs Sunrisers
- 13 Apr
8:00 PM - Match 5Eden Gardens, KolkataKnight Riders vs Mumbai Indians
- 14 Apr
8:00 PM
- 15 Apr
8:00 PM
- 16 Apr
4:00 PM - Match 8Rajiv Gandhi International Stadium, HyderabadSunrisers vs Knight Riders
- 16 Apr
8:00 PM
- 17 Apr
4:00 PM
- 17 Apr
8:00 PM
- 18 Apr
8:00 PM - Match 12Rajiv Gandhi International Stadium, HyderabadSunrisers vs Mumbai Indians
- 19 Apr
8:00 PM
- 20 Apr
8:00 PM - Match 14Wankhede Stadium, MumbaiMumbai Indians vs Royal Challengers
- 21 Apr
8:00 PM
- 22 Apr
8:00 PM
- 23 Apr
4:00 PM
- 23 Apr
8:00 PM
- 24 Apr
4:00 PM
- 24 Apr
8:00 PM
- 25 Apr
8:00 PM
- 26 Apr
8:00 PM
- 27 Apr
8:00 PM
- 28 Apr
8:00 PM - Match 24Wankhede Stadium, MumbaiMumbai Indians vs Knight Riders
- 29 Apr
8:00 PM
- 30 Apr
4:00 PM
- 30 Apr
8:00 PM - Match 27Rajiv Gandhi International Stadium, HyderabadSunrisers vs Royal Challengers
- 01 May
4:00 PM
- 01 May
8:00 PM
- 02 May
8:00 PM - Match 30M.Chinnaswamy Stadium, BengaluruRoyal Challengers vs Knight Riders
- 03 May
8:00 PM
- 04 May
8:00 PM
- 05 May
8:00 PM
- 06 May
8:00 PM
- 07 May
4:00 PM
- 07 May
8:00 PM
- 08 May
4:00 PM - Match 37Wankhede Stadium, MumbaiMumbai Indians vs Sunrisers
- 08 May
8:00 PM
- 09 May
8:00 PM - Match 39Vidarbha Cricket Association Stadium, NagpurKnight Riders vs Royal Challengers
- 10 May
8:00 PM
- 11 May
8:00 PM - Match 41M.Chinnaswamy Stadium, BengaluruRoyal Challengers vs Mumbai Indians
- 12 May
8:00 PM
- 13 May
8:00 PM
- 14 May
4:00 PM
- 14 May
8:00 PM
- 15 May
4:00 PM
- 15 May
8:00 PM
- 16 May
8:00 PM - Match 48Eden Gardens, KolkataKnight Riders vs Royal Challengers
- 17 May
8:00 PM
- 18 May
8:00 PM
- 19 May
8:00 PM
- 20 May
8:00 PM
- 21 May
4:00 PM
- 21 May
8:00 PM
- 22 May
4:00 PM - Match 55Eden Gardens, KolkataKnight Riders vs Sunrisers
- 22 May
8:00 PM - Match 56Shaheed Veer Narayan Singh International Stadium, RaipurDelhi Daredevils vs Royal Challengers
PLAYOFFS
- 24 May
8:00 PM - Qualifier 1M.Chinnaswamy Stadium, BengaluruT.B.C. vs T.B.C.
- 25 May
8:00 PM - EliminatorMaharashtra Cricket Association Stadium, PuneT.B.C. vs T.B.C.
- 27 May
8:00 PM - Qualifier 2Maharashtra Cricket Association Stadium, PuneT.B.C. vs T.B.C.
FINAL
- 29 May
8:00 PM - FinalWankhede Stadium, MumbaiT.B.C. vs T.B.C.